Techniques Used in Glass Repair
Glass repair strategies can vary based upon the kind of damage and the glass included. Here are some frequently utilized techniques:
1. Resin Injection
Resin injection is a popular approach for fixing little fractures and chips, especially in automotive glass. A specialized resin is injected into the damaged area, which then treatments and hardens, restoring clarity and strength.
2. Full Pane Replacement
In cases where the damage is extensive, or the glass is shattered, full pane replacement becomes essential. This involves eliminating the broken glass and setting up a brand-new one.
3. Polishing and Buffing
For small scratches, polishing and rubbing can restore clearness. This strategy utilizes great abrasives to smooth the surface of the glass.
4. Vinyl or Screen Replacement
For windows or doors with damaged screens, changing the screen or vinyl can typically resolve the concern without the need for comprehensive glass repair.

Frequently Asked Questions about Glass Repair
1. For how long does glass repair usually take?
Repair period varies depending on the extent of the damage, however easy repairs can frequently be finished within 30 to 60 minutes. More comprehensive repairs might take several hours.
2. Can all kinds of glass be repaired?
Not all glass can be fixed. If glass is seriously shattered or harmed beyond a minor chip or crack, replacement may be necessary.
3. Will my auto insurance cover glass repair?
Numerous vehicle insurance coverage cover glass repair, especially for windscreen chips and cracks. It is suggested to examine your policy or consult your insurance provider.
